Technical Information
    • 86% RWS wool 
    • 11% Polyester
    • 3% Spandex
    • Non-Mulesing 
    • Durable
    • Stretchy 
    • Light weight
    • Soft
    • Insulating
    • Odor-resistant 
    • Moisture Absorbation
    • Temperature regulating
    • µ: 18,5 mikron
    • Approved by Woolmark The Company 
    • Fabric weight: 150 gr./sqm

Superino™: Tips for longevity 

Don’t wash your SUPERINO product after every use. Just leave it to dry on a hanger and you will be good to go. You should only wash now and then or after heavy use.

But when you do:

• Turn your product inside out.

• Wash at low temperatures: max 20-30⁰

• Use mild detergent without enzymes and chemicals.

• Don’t use fabric softener.

• Choose a low spin.

• Do NOT tumble dry. It can cause holes. Leave it to dry on a flat surface.

We recommend machine washing, because it is easier to ensure a gentle wash and control the temperature.

But if you choose to wash it by hand, do not rub or stretch the fabric and use cold water.

    Run & Trail Run
    Merino regulates body temperature during changing pace and intensity, while the natural breathability prevents overheating and stays comfortable even when sweating.
    Hiking
    Perfect for long hours outdoors thanks to odor resistance, soft next-to-skin feel and the ability to keep you warm when stopping and cool when moving.
    Ski
    Merino maintains warmth even when damp, making it a reliable base layer under ski gear. The superior moisture control keeps you dry during high-intensity runs.
    MTB
    Ideal for varying intensity and weather exposure. Merino stays breathable on climbs, warm on descents and comfortable against the skin on long rides.
    Bouldering
    The 4-way stretch and soft Merino fibres ensure unrestricted movement and comfort, even during complex holds and dynamic climbing positions.
    Golf
    Regulates temperature on slow-paced days outdoors and offers a clean, premium feel with natural odor resistance — ideal for long rounds in changing conditions.
